A growing group of players is raising alarms regarding the Plinko game on Stake, claiming that its results are predetermined rather than random. This issue has sparked intense discussion across various forums, leading to a wider examination of gaming integrity in the online betting landscape.

Heightened Scrutiny on Game Mechanics

Recent comments highlight critical insights about how Plinko operates. One player expressed surprise, stating, "I just thought the odds of getting something on the outside were extremely low, but it turns out that on Stake what it lands on is already 100% predetermined." This reflects rising unease over how outcomes are generated in these games.

Unpacking Community Concerns

  1. Predetermined Results: Many players believe outcomes are fixed prior to gameplay. Concerns were summarized by one participant: "As soon as you click play, that ball is predetermined for whatever amount." This indicates a clear mistrust in the randomness that is usually associated with gambling.

  2. Verification Gaps: The community is also addressing how results are authenticated. Comments reveal skepticism surrounding the verification process, with one user bluntly stating, "Nobody is writing down seeds and hashes and checking every bet."

  3. Mixed Experiences: While some players claim to have scored big wins, others express frustration over inconsistent outcomes. A comment noted, "It hits a 9x and gives you a 0.2; there will be times where it hits 0.2 and itโ€™ll give you 9x." This inconsistency raises questions about the game's fairness and operational transparency.
